โ€ข Fish Habitat Ecology: Understanding the natural habitats of fish, their interactions with the environment, and the importance of preserving these areas. โ€ข Threats to Fish Habitats: Identifying both human-induced and natural threats to fish habitats, such as pollution, climate change, and overfishing. โ€ข Conservation Strategies: Developing and implementing effective conservation strategies, including habitat restoration, species protection, and public education. โ€ข Fisheries Management: Learning best practices for managing fisheries, such as sustainable fishing methods, stock assessment, and bycatch reduction. โ€ข Policy and Legislation: Exploring national and international policies and legislation related to fish habitat conservation and preservation. โ€ข Monitoring and Evaluation: Understanding the importance of monitoring and evaluating conservation efforts to ensure their effectiveness and make necessary adjustments. โ€ข Community Engagement: Engaging local communities in fish habitat conservation and preservation efforts, building partnerships, and promoting stewardship. โ€ข Climate Change and Fish Habitats: Understanding the impacts of climate change on fish habitats and the role of conservation in mitigating these impacts.

Possible career paths for graduates of this program include: 1. **Fisheries Biologist**: These professionals study fish species, their behaviors, and the environmental factors that affect their populations. They work closely with government agencies, conservation organizations, and private entities to develop sustainable fisheries management strategies. 2. **Fish & Wildlife Technician**: Fish and wildlife technicians assist biologists and other professionals in conducting fieldwork, collecting data, and analyzing samples to monitor fish populations and habitats. 3. **Marine Conservation Scientist**: These scientists focus on preserving and restoring marine ecosystems, including fish habitats. They often work for nonprofit organizations, government agencies, or research institutions. 4. **Environmental Policy Analyst**: Policy analysts research, analyze, and develop policies related to environmental issues, including fish habitat conservation. They may work for government agencies, consulting firms, or advocacy organizations. 5. **Aquatic Ecologist**: Aquatic ecologists study the relationships between aquatic organisms and their environments. They often work in research, conservation, or consulting roles to address issues affecting fish habitats and populations.
